"""Common identity code"""
from keystoneclient import exceptions as identity_exc
from keystoneclient.v3 import domains
from keystoneclient.v3 import groups
from keystoneclient.v3 import projects
from keystoneclient.v3 import users
from osc_lib import exceptions
from osc_lib import utils
from openstackclient.i18n import _
def find_service(identity_client, name_type_or_id):
"""Find a service by id, name or type."""
try:
# search for service id
return identity_client.services.get(name_type_or_id)
except identity_exc.NotFound:
# ignore NotFound exception, raise others
pass
try:
# search for service name
return identity_client.services.find(name=name_type_or_id)
except identity_exc.NotFound:
pass
except identity_exc.NoUniqueMatch:
msg = _("Multiple service matches found for '%s', "
"use an ID to be more specific.")
raise exceptions.CommandError(msg % name_type_or_id)
try:
# search for service type
return identity_client.services.find(type=name_type_or_id)
except identity_exc.NotFound:
msg = _("No service with a type, name or ID of '%s' exists.")
raise exceptions.CommandError(msg % name_type_or_id)
except identity_exc.NoUniqueMatch:
msg = _("Multiple service matches found for '%s', "
"use an ID to be more specific.")
raise exceptions.CommandError(msg % name_type_or_id)
def _get_token_resource(client, resource, parsed_name):
"""Peek into the user's auth token to get resource IDs
Look into a user's token to try and find the ID of a domain, project or
user, when given the name. Typically non-admin users will interact with
the CLI using names. However, by default, keystone does not allow look up
by name since it would involve listing all entities. Instead opt to use
the correct ID (from the token) instead.
:param client: An identity client
:param resource: A resource to look at in the token, this may be `domain`,
`project_domain`, `user_domain`, `project`, or `user`.
:param parsed_name: This is input from parsed_args that the user is hoping
to find in the token.
:returns: The ID of the resource from the token, or the original value from
parsed_args if it does not match.
"""
try:
token = client.auth.client.get_token()
token_data = client.tokens.get_token_data(token)
token_dict = token_data['token']
# NOTE(stevemar): If domain is passed, just look at the project domain.
if resource == 'domain':
token_dict = token_dict['project']
obj = token_dict[resource]
return obj['id'] if obj['name'] == parsed_name else parsed_name
# diaper defense in case parsing the token fails
except Exception: # noqa
return parsed_name
def _get_domain_id_if_requested(identity_client, domain_name_or_id):
if not domain_name_or_id:
return None
domain = find_domain(identity_client, domain_name_or_id)
return domain.id
def find_domain(identity_client, name_or_id):
return _find_identity_resource(identity_client.domains, name_or_id,
domains.Domain)
def find_group(identity_client, name_or_id, domain_name_or_id=None):
domain_id = _get_domain_id_if_requested(identity_client, domain_name_or_id)
if not domain_id:
return _find_identity_resource(identity_client.groups, name_or_id,
groups.Group)
else:
return _find_identity_resource(identity_client.groups, name_or_id,
groups.Group, domain_id=domain_id)
def find_project(identity_client, name_or_id, domain_name_or_id=None):
domain_id = _get_domain_id_if_requested(identity_client, domain_name_or_id)
if not domain_id:
return _find_identity_resource(identity_client.projects, name_or_id,
projects.Project)
else:
return _find_identity_resource(identity_client.projects, name_or_id,
projects.Project, domain_id=domain_id)
def find_user(identity_client, name_or_id, domain_name_or_id=None):
domain_id = _get_domain_id_if_requested(identity_client, domain_name_or_id)
if not domain_id:
return _find_identity_resource(identity_client.users, name_or_id,
users.User)
else:
return _find_identity_resource(identity_client.users, name_or_id,
users.User, domain_id=domain_id)
def _find_identity_resource(identity_client_manager, name_or_id,
resource_type, **kwargs):
"""Find a specific identity resource.
Using keystoneclient's manager, attempt to find a specific resource by its
name or ID. If Forbidden to find the resource (a common case if the user
does not have permission), then return the resource by creating a local
instance of keystoneclient's Resource.
The parameter identity_client_manager is a keystoneclient manager,
for example: keystoneclient.v3.users or keystoneclient.v3.projects.
The parameter resource_type is a keystoneclient resource, for example:
keystoneclient.v3.users.User or keystoneclient.v3.projects.Project.
:param identity_client_manager: the manager that contains the resource
:type identity_client_manager: `keystoneclient.base.CrudManager`
:param name_or_id: the resources's name or ID
:type name_or_id: string
:param resource_type: class that represents the resource type
:type resource_type: `keystoneclient.base.Resource`
:returns: the resource in question
:rtype: `keystoneclient.base.Resource`
"""
try:
identity_resource = utils.find_resource(identity_client_manager,
name_or_id, **kwargs)
if identity_resource is not None:
return identity_resource
except identity_exc.Forbidden:
pass
return resource_type(None, {'id': name_or_id, 'name': name_or_id})
